Masthaven launches fees-free remortgage range

[ad_1]

Masthaven Bank has launched free-free remortgage products at 3.59% for a 2-year fix and 3.99% for a 5-year fix, both up to 65% loan-to-value. Chancellor unveils small business ‘Bounce Back Loans scheme’

[ad_1]

Chancellor Rishi Sunak has unveiled a ‘Bounce Back Loans scheme’ offering loans up to £50,000 interest free for the first 12 months.
